Transaction fe589a4d40a3982a9d362c61fa4168f233158e23b530de72857f0ee6572a6302
1 Input
1 Output
-
fe589a4d40a3982a9d362c61fa4168f233158e23b530de72857f0ee6572a6302:0
- value
- 170078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eb019a07b68084d8ae118ee66a83eeaf29cbe389 OP_EQUAL
- address
- 3P7cdumVGsNJx7pzHEmJA1tkoVPZiuCVXt